In his election, Biden promises strong support for the Baltic States / Day

The document emphasizes that Biden was a representative of the Barack Obama administration on the security of the Baltic States.

Biden’s vision also includes a strong message to Russia not to try to intimidate any NATO country.

“Joe Biden’s continued support for the Baltic states and his belief in America’s commitment to our allies contrasts sharply with Donald Trump, who has questioned the value of the NATO alliance,” the document said.

“Joe Biden will steadfastly support our NATO allies, unlike President Trump, who has questioned the value of the alliance and once confused the Baltics with the Balkans,” the document said.

Biden also promises to continue the European Detention Initiative (EDI), which pays for the deployment of US and NATO troops in the Baltic States to deter Russia from invading.

“He will not rob this fund to pay for the border with Mexico, as President Trump did, by transferring $ 770 million from the initiative to funds already allocated,” the document said.

Biden’s team has said he will continue Washington’s opposition to the pipeline Nord Stream 2, which, according to Biden, will increase Europe ‘s dependence on Russian gas and subject Europe to Russian blackmail.
